How the process works

Designed to minimise workload for staff while gathering the information required for a high-quality EP report.

  1. Initial enquiry and agreement of commissioning.
  2. Sharing background information securely in advance.
  3. Educational psychology assessment, usually in school, combining observation, discussion, pupil views and assessment tasks. Remote elements can be used where appropriate and agreed.
  4. Analysis and report writing with clear recommendations aligned to EHCP needs.
  5. Report returned securely to school/LA for use in the EHCP process.
Timescales: Agreed at point of commissioning depending on caseload and school location.

What the report includes & fees

Report content

Summary of background, needs and existing support.

Analysis across cognition, learning, SEMH, communication & other relevant areas.

A psychological formulation integrating provided information and assessment.

Clear recommendations that inform Section F of the EHCP.

Fees

£800 + VAT per assessment and written report.
